Our College was well represented at the Normanville Kids Market as two innovative Investigator students, Charlie and Emily Soper, sold their wooden products to the general public.

Lucas Lane

Year 6 Teacher

Emily had recently developed her own small business enterprise, ‘Bubble Birds’, as part of her Year 6 Student Enterprise project in Economics. She and her brother Charlie spent Sunday 22 October selling bird houses, feeders, ornamental fairy doors, lavender bags and flowers and sold out – even securing future purchase orders!

It is fantastic to see our students applying their learnt skills and knowledge in a real-world context and becoming young entrepreneurs. Well done Emily and Charlie!

Be on the lookout for Bubble Birds at Investigator’s upcoming 21st Birthday Celebration as some of our Year 6 Small Businesses sell their products on the day.
